With the aid of a diagram describe the Component Based Software Engineering (CBSE)process. (8 Marks)
Question
With the aid of a diagram describe the Component Based Software Engineering (CBSE) process. (8 Marks)
Solution
Component-Based Software Engineering (CBSE) is a process that emphasizes the design and construction of computer-based systems using reusable software components. Here's a step-by-step description of the CBSE process:
-
Requirement Identification: The first step in the CBSE process is to identify the requirements of the system. This involves understanding what the system should do and the constraints under which it must operate.
-
Component Identification: Once the requirements have been identified, the next step is to identify potential components that can be used to meet these requirements. This can involve searching a component repository, or creating new components if necessary.
-
Component Evaluation: After potential components have been identified, they must be evaluated to ensure they meet the system
Similar Questions
What is the final outcome of the requirements analysis and specification phase?Drawing the data flow diagramThe SRS DocumentCoding the projectThe User Manual
Discuss the following approaches to software testing (8 Marks )i. Functional testingii. Structural testingiii. Integration testingiv. Component Testing
Used in program design, this tool presents a graphic presentation of the detailed sequence of steps needed to solve a programming problem.
Which of the followings are the process of design?Select one:a.Analysisb.Designc.Implement and deployd.All of the mentioned
Discuss about incremental development in Agile software development using a diagram.
Upgrade your grade with Knowee
Get personalized homework help. Review tough concepts in more detail, or go deeper into your topic by exploring other relevant questions.